The Little Train of Cahors invites you to discover the medieval city, during a circuit with live commentary. "Strolling through the streets is to meet the witnesses of its rich history: Pont Valentré, Cathedral, Henri IV house….". But your driver-guide will also make you discover "his" city, and Cahors Contemporary.
Possibility of a combined ticket with the Boucle de Cahors 1h20, aboard the Valentré boat, from May to October.
The little train is accessible if it is possible to transfer from the wheelchair to the seat of the wagon. The wheelchair can be left at the reception during the visit.
Accessible toilets nearby.
